动态IP环境下高效配置VPN的策略与实践指南
在当今网络环境中,越来越多的企业和远程办公用户依赖虚拟私人网络(VPN)来实现安全、稳定的远程访问,当用户的公网IP地址是动态分配时(例如家庭宽带或某些企业ISP提供的服务),传统静态IP配置的VPN方案往往难以奏效,动态IP环境下配置VPN不仅需要技术上的灵活应对,还必须兼顾安全性与稳定性,本文将深入探讨如何在动态IP场景下高效部署和维护VPN服务,帮助网络工程师解决实际问题。
理解动态IP的本质至关重要,动态IP意味着每次设备重新连接网络或重启路由器时,公网IP地址都可能发生变化,这使得基于固定IP地址的站点到站点(Site-to-Site)或客户端到站点(Client-to-Site)VPN配置变得不可靠——因为对方无法始终通过一个固定的IP地址找到你的服务器或客户端。
解决方案之一是使用动态DNS(DDNS)服务,DDNS是一种自动更新域名解析记录的技术,它能将你的动态IP映射到一个固定的域名(如 vpn.example.com),大多数现代路由器(如TP-Link、华硕、Netgear等)内置了对主流DDNS服务商(如No-IP、DynDNS、花生壳等)的支持,你只需注册一个免费或付费的DDNS账户,并在路由器中配置相关参数,即可实现IP变化后的自动同步,这样,即使IP变动,只要域名不变,远端设备仍可通过该域名连接到本地VPN网关。
在软件层面选择支持动态IP的VPN协议也很关键,OpenVPN 是最推荐的开源方案之一,它天然支持UDP/TCP双模式,并且可以通过配置文件中的“remote”指令指定DDNS域名而非IP地址。
remote vpn.example.com 1194
一旦启用了DDNS,OpenVPN客户端和服务端都能稳定建立连接,建议启用TLS认证和证书加密机制,以防止中间人攻击,提升整体安全性。
对于更复杂的部署场景,如企业级多分支机构互联,可以考虑使用IKEv2/IPsec协议结合DDNS,虽然IKEv2通常依赖静态IP,但借助Cisco AnyConnect、Fortinet FortiClient等商业解决方案,它们已内置对动态IP的适配能力,甚至可自动协商新IP并重建隧道。
还需注意防火墙和NAT穿透问题,许多ISP默认开启NAT(网络地址转换),可能导致部分端口无法穿透,此时应确保路由器开放必要的端口(如OpenVPN的1194 UDP),并在路由器设置中启用UPnP或端口转发规则,如果环境允许,可启用GRE隧道或使用STUN/TURN服务进行穿透测试。
运维监控不可或缺,建议部署日志集中系统(如ELK Stack)记录所有VPN连接事件,并设置告警机制,一旦发现IP变更未及时同步或连接失败,第一时间通知管理员处理。
在动态IP环境下配置VPN并非不可能完成的任务,而是对网络架构灵活性和自动化能力的考验,通过合理运用DDNS、选择兼容协议、优化安全策略与监控机制,我们可以构建出既稳定又安全的远程接入体系,满足现代数字化办公的需求。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速











